The C&J Resources Team

Chante Rice

Owner & Founder

I am Chante Myles-Rice, the owner and founder of C&J Resources. I am a certified tutor with over 10 years of experience working in education with all ages. I provide one-on-one, in-person, group tutoring and online tutoring. I have experience working with individuals with disabilities (Autism, Learning delays, and IEP and etc.) My experience working with youth started while volunteering at church with the youth department. In college, I worked at the Boys & Girls Club in Jacksonville, AL. I have worked as a Community Outreach Educator with Alabama A&M University through Alabama Cooperative Extension System in the program area of youth development/nutrition. I am also a former Adult Education Instructor, where I worked at Shelton State Community College. I am very passionate about working with adult learners and youth, making a difference in their lives.

Sandra Miller-Ivy

Tutor

Sandra Miller-Ivy became
an advocate for Early Childhood Education over 30 years ago. She is currently a certified teacher with a Bachelor Degree in Elementary and Early Childhood Education and a Master's Degree in Early Childhood Education. Sandra is a former recipient of the Nicks Kids Awards, and has been nominated for Jacksonville Teacher of the Year and Alabama Teacher of the Year during her teaching career. Serving as an elementary school teacher for 28 years in the Tuscaloosa City School System she has touched the lives of many students. Currently she is working as a Reading Allies Specialist and Parent Involvement Liaison with Tuscaloosa City Schools, and an ACT Administrator. Over the years Sandra has worked with children as a summer camp director, after school tutoring instructor, private in home tutor, and private daycare tutor. As you can see she has a love for children and is an educator at heart.
